Context: Ardenfell line margins slipped three points over two quarters. Drivers: input steel costs, aggressive discounting at the Westmoor branch, and a stale price book. Proposal: uplift list prices four percent, tighten discount authority to regional level, sunset the two lowest-margin SKUs. Risk: volume loss at Halverton accounts, estimated under two percent. Decision requested at Thursday's review. Modelling assumptions are in the appendix pack. The commercial reasoning leadership wants kept close is noted directly below.

board note of tajop-yajof: The finance team signed off on a budget of $77.6 million for Project Pramir.

Hey, before you approve the Squatterhawk scanner rollout — capacity math first. Each registry sweep pulls the full Nimbleweave package index, diffs it against the known-good list, and runs edit-distance checks on ~2M names. That's CPU-heavy, so I've capped the worker pool and staggered sweeps to keep the Harbrook cluster under 60% during business hours. Memory is fine as long as the bloom filter stays resident. If we get flooded with new packages we'll need to revisit, but for launch I think these numbers hold.

constants for hawif-hawip:
RATE_LIMITS = {
    "gileth": 347,
    "rusdor": 693,
}

Subject: Welcome to the Importo on-call rotation!

Hey, glad to have you on the rotation! Most pages for the Importo CSV wizard are about stuck column-mapping jobs or encoding mismatches from partner uploads. Nine times out of ten you just requeue the batch and it clears. If a customer's import sits in "validating" for more than an hour, escalate to the Ledgewick team. The full triage checklist is on the internal page here.

wiki page, bagug-kajof: https://jira.tolvaqsys.internal/browse/pages/display/display/6db0

### Authentication

All requests to the Fareweave rules engine must include an API key in the request header. The engine evaluates shipping-fee rules in priority order and returns the first matching fee schedule. Contractors are issued keys scoped to the evaluation endpoints only; rule authoring requires elevated access. The key for the internal evaluation service is:

API key for bageg-kajef: vxb2-ss